Re: /home: waiting for /dev/disk/by-uuid STILL stops a clean boot
Agree with dibl, if it were a "normal" error it would be consistent, but this 1 in 5 works is odd. Here the steps I would take:
1) do a manual disk check on every partition using a live CD/USB stick
If that doesn't yield a result:
2) rebuild initramfs
3) hope for the best
Note: item 3) is - as always in life - of the utmost importance
